   37 /**
   38  *  @{
   39  * @file   al_hal_udma_regs.h
   40  *
   41  * @brief  udma registers definition
   42  *
   43  *
   44  */
   45 #ifndef __AL_HAL_UDMA_REG_H
   46 #define __AL_HAL_UDMA_REG_H
   47 
   48 #include "al_hal_udma_regs_m2s.h"
   49 #include "al_hal_udma_regs_s2m.h"
   50 #include "al_hal_udma_regs_gen.h"
   51 
   52 #define AL_UDMA_REV_ID_REV0   0
   53 #define AL_UDMA_REV_ID_REV1   1
   54 #define AL_UDMA_REV_ID_REV2   2
   55 
   56 #ifdef __cplusplus
   57 extern "C" {
   58 #endif
   59 
   60 /** UDMA registers, either m2s or s2m */
   61 union udma_regs {
   62         struct udma_m2s_regs m2s;
   63         struct udma_s2m_regs s2m;
   64 };
   65 
   66 struct unit_regs {
   67         struct udma_m2s_regs m2s;
   68         uint32_t rsrvd0[(0x10000 - sizeof(struct udma_m2s_regs)) >> 2];
   69         struct udma_s2m_regs s2m;
   70         uint32_t rsrvd1[((0x1C000 - 0x10000) - sizeof(struct udma_s2m_regs)) >> 2];
   71         struct udma_gen_regs gen;
   72 };
   73 
   74 /** UDMA submission and completion registers, M2S and S2M UDMAs have same stucture */
   75 struct udma_rings_regs {
   76         uint32_t rsrvd0[8];
   77         uint32_t cfg;           /* Descriptor ring configuration */
   78         uint32_t status;        /* Descriptor ring status and information */
   79         uint32_t drbp_low;      /* Descriptor Ring Base Pointer [31:4] */
   80         uint32_t drbp_high;     /* Descriptor Ring Base Pointer [63:32] */
   81         uint32_t drl;           /* Descriptor Ring Length[23:2] */
   82         uint32_t drhp;          /* Descriptor Ring Head Pointer */
   83         uint32_t drtp_inc;      /* Descriptor Tail Pointer increment */
   84         uint32_t drtp;          /* Descriptor Tail Pointer */
   85         uint32_t dcp;           /* Descriptor Current Pointer */
   86         uint32_t crbp_low;      /* Completion Ring Base Pointer [31:4] */
   87         uint32_t crbp_high;     /* Completion Ring Base Pointer [63:32] */
   88         uint32_t crhp;          /* Completion Ring Head Pointer */
   89         uint32_t crhp_internal; /* Completion Ring Head Pointer internal, before AX ... */
   90 };
   91 
   92 /** M2S and S2M generic structure of Q registers */
   93 union udma_q_regs {
   94         struct udma_rings_regs  rings;
   95         struct udma_m2s_q       m2s_q;
   96         struct udma_s2m_q       s2m_q;
   97 };
   98 
   99 #ifdef __cplusplus
  100 }
  101 #endif
  102 
  103 #endif /* __AL_HAL_UDMA_REG_H */
  104 /** @} end of UDMA group */
